Transaction 661e35fbcb71838e58a153ff73043a02b861606a72b291155b5e6219017dc109
1 Input
1 Output
-
661e35fbcb71838e58a153ff73043a02b861606a72b291155b5e6219017dc109:0
- value
- 96946
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a064c759a0fce74a64c914edad4692891a6b281a OP_EQUAL
- address
- 3GK6mTsyPJD9iFwiZfV3PrT3g81DDwneJS